Do you have any fuses in the PDP? It may be possible that metal shavings are somehow shorting the PDP somewhere. 77 ohms is way too low of a resistance between supply rails. Keep us updated!
All breakers/fuses out, all wires disconnected. I opened it up and found a hairline crack in the solder mask over one of the power traces of a circuit that popped a breaker. Looks a little bulged, I can see the copper. Other side of pcb is fine. I’m guessing we’re shorting to the ground plane underneath. I think she’s dead Jim.
